The Apevia fans are pretty good. I had a 120mm blue one that was pretty quiet and worked well.
As far as the sleeving goes, if you don't know what lengths and diameters you need, a kit won't be much help either ;). For this job you'll need to whip out the trusty ruler and measure. Find out the exact number, and order a couple feet more, because you'll probably mess up once and you may need more than you originally thought. You'll also need to buy some heatshrink tubing. That you can do at a local hardware store.
